C/C++,googletest,テスト,テスト自動化,開発

どもです。

今回は、Google Testを使って実装されている単体テストを、GitHub Actionsで実行される環境を作成してみたので、その内容について書いてみます。

1. テスト対象コード

単体テストを自 ...

C/C++,gmock,googletest,テスト,開発

どもです。

前回までの投稿を通して、C++のクラス(のメンバ関数)のテストダブルを、gmockを使用して宣言/定義してきました。
一方で、C++で実装されたプログラム、アプリケーションでも、C言語形式の関数(グロー ...

C/C++,gmock,googletest,テスト,開発

どもです。

これまでgmockを使用したテストダブルの定義、および動作の指定方法を書いてきました。
これらの記事で、入門レベルの基本的な内容は書けたのかな、と考えています。

ところで、以下に挙げる投稿の ...